Output 7410ee13e36439cf95145755e813d5abaee72faf2a783942cba2f35c8a578a16:1

value
1444666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68a4a12f10b6251ddcab4e84aecd88246d00177 OP_EQUAL
address
3MFQC7Dki5LbnvtZaoDQbad8kkhdjQm28v
transaction
7410ee13e36439cf95145755e813d5abaee72faf2a783942cba2f35c8a578a16
confirmations
306952
spent
true